Skip to content

Commit 3ef38fe

Browse files
authored
Merge pull request #696 from drgrice1/knowls-await-load
Make knowls wait until the page css has loaded before initializing.
2 parents d3288f9 + e7f73e1 commit 3ef38fe

File tree

1 file changed

+5
-0
lines changed

1 file changed

+5
-0
lines changed

htdocs/js/apps/Knowls/knowl.js

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-15,6 +15,11 @@
1515
};
1616

1717
const initializeKnowl = (knowl) => {
18+
if (getComputedStyle(knowl)?.display === '') {
19+
setTimeout(() => initializeKnowl(knowl), 100);
20+
return;
21+
}
22+
1823
knowl.dataset.bsToggle = 'collapse';
1924
if (!knowl.knowlContainer) {
2025
knowl.knowlContainer = document.createElement('div');

0 commit comments

Comments
 (0)